Read moreVery good hotel situated in Jinonice, a suburb of Prague. The location is pretty good in the sense that metro station Jinonice of the yellow line is practically beyond the corner and in about 15 minutes you can be in the heart of Prague. For me it was also conveniently located close to the university campuses, the venue of the conference I came to. The room was spacious and clean with the aircon, which I didn't use and with well working WiFi. The breakfast was very good, a usual European mix of omelette, bacon, sausages, and pastries. The staff can be best described as correct-neither too forthcoming nor rude. The only issue I can point to at this hotel was the hot water in the shower which was available in the evening but not always in the morning.
